In a historic ruling that carries immense significance, the Supreme Court has officially pronounced Caleb Manasseh Mutfwang, who represents the People’s Democratic Party (PDP), as the legitimately elected Governor of Plateau State. This monumental decision not only solidifies Mutfwang’s standing but also serves as a resounding affirmation of his triumph in the gubernatorial election.
